Rated vintages

  • 201389 pts

    Ripe and juicy, this wine is soft, generous and full of rich, while very fresh fruits. It has black-currant acidity, a touch of spice and a perfumed aftertaste. Drink from 2017.

  • 201187 pts

    Cos d'Estournel's Médoc property produces wines that are all fruit. This is typical, a medley of black and red fruits on a light bed of tannins. The downside is a rustic flavor that needs to blow away. Give the wine until 2015.

  • 201087 pts

    Earthy in character, this is powerful and rich, yet somewhat rustic. It has concentrated ripe fruit, dark and dense, best at the end with its juiciness.

  • 200687 pts

    Made by the winemaking team at Cos d'Estournel, this is a very soft, generous wine that burst with fruit in the mouth. The structure is easy, gently tannic but not more. The pleasure is from the sweet fruit.
